How to Maintain a robot vacuum cleaners best Cleaner

A robot cleaner is a home appliance that is able to automatically vacuum or sweep the floor. It is usually battery operated and has sensors to avoid walls and furniture. It is also designed to return to its base when its dust bin is empty or it requires recharging.

Some models have spots cleaning or a zone cleaning mode. You can select an area using the app or voice commands.

Easy to maintain

Robot vacuum cleaners are a great addition to your arsenal of cleaning tools because they are easy to use and efficient. To keep them in top condition, they may require some upkeep. This means emptying the trash bin often, checking brushes for tangles and wiping cameras or sensors occasionally. These tasks are easy to complete and take only a few moments.

The best robot cleaner vacuum should be kept in an area that is clean and dry, free from any spills or water hazards. These liquids could harm the electronics of the robot and shorten its life. If the robot vacuum comes into contact with liquids, the vacuum should be turned off immediately and thoroughly cleaned before beginning a new cleaning process.

Another method to maintain the robot vacuum is following the manufacturer's instructions for cleaning and maintenance. These instructions are available in the user manual or app. The majority of manufacturers recommend emptying the dust bin and cleaning filters, and cleaning the front wheel, brush, and sensors. These components must be kept in good order to avoid debris from building up in the motor and clogging the filter.

If your vacuum has an auto-emptying base it will eliminate the dirt after each cleaning task and avoid overflowing. Most robot cleaners are equipped with sensors that allow them to navigate around obstacles. Certain models, like include LiDAR navigation systems that map the environment by using laser scanners. This technology helps the robot avoid hitting objects, and ensures that all areas are kept clean. Other models employ camera-based navigation systems, which use the built-in optical camera in order to create maps. These systems may not be able to recognize objects in dim light. There are robots with both LiDAR-based and camera navigation systems.

While robots don't require regular maintenance, it's an excellent idea to check your brushes regularly for hairs that are tangled and empty the dustbin (and rinse it out if necessary) on a regular schedule. Additionally, you should wipe the cameras and sensors on your robot to make sure they're free of dirt and dust before every cleaning session. If you own a machine that mops, it's also an excellent idea to clean the pads frequently and allow them to dry before making use of them again.
